The big news here in the UK is, of course, the Royal Wedding of Prince William to Kate Middleton. With the date and venue now set, we are into lots of speculation about the dress plus discussion about the impact this will have on the wedding industry. Nordstrom is the latest mainstream retailer to enter the bridal market. The first 2 in-store boutiques have opened in Chicago and San Antonio with 12 more due in the next few weeks. The stores aim to combine affordable and stylish gowns with high-end service and are also introducing added touches like Apple i-pads so customers can show the stylist designs they like. Read more
